Sourcing guidance for Daily Care

What are the essential quality standards for daily care products in international trade?

Buyers must prioritize products that adhere to ISO 22716 (Good Manufacturing Practices for Cosmetics) and ISO 9001 (Quality Management Systems). For chemical-based daily care items like soaps or detergents, ensure the supplier provides a Material Safety Data Sheet (MSDS). If the products are intended for the US market, FDA registration is mandatory, while the EU market requires compliance with REACH regulations and CPNP notification.

How can I verify the efficacy and safety of daily care formulations?

Request third-party lab test reports (such as from SGS, Intertek, or TUV) focusing on microbiological testing, heavy metal limits, and stability tests. For skin-contact products, ask for dermatological test results to ensure they are non-irritating. It is highly recommended to order samples to test the scent, texture, and pH balance before committing to a bulk purchase.

What packaging requirements should be considered for liquid daily care products?

To prevent leakage during long-distance transit, ensure the supplier uses double-sealed caps or induction foil seals. The primary packaging should be made of high-density polyethylene (HDPE) or PET to avoid chemical reactions with the contents. For eco-conscious markets, prioritize suppliers offering PCR (Post-Consumer Recycled) plastic or biodegradable packaging options.

Can daily care products be customized for private labels (OEM/ODM)?

Yes, most professional suppliers on Made-in-China.com offer OEM/ODM services. When customizing, define the Minimum Order Quantity (MOQ) for custom scents or colors, which typically ranges from 3,000 to 10,000 units. Ensure you provide clear artwork files (AI or CDR format) for label printing and confirm the lead time for custom tooling if a unique bottle shape is required.

Cross-Border Procurement Strategy for Daily Care Products

What are the primary risks when importing daily care products across borders?

The biggest risks include customs seizure due to lack of proper certification and product degradation caused by temperature fluctuations during sea freight. To mitigate this, use temperature-controlled containers (reefers) for sensitive formulations and ensure all HS Codes are correctly classified to avoid tariff penalties.

How should I negotiate pricing and payment terms with daily care suppliers?

Aim for a tiered pricing structure where the unit price drops by 10-20% as volume increases. For payment, utilize Secured Trading Services to protect your funds until the goods are shipped. A standard deposit is 30% upfront, with the remaining 70% payable against the Bill of Lading (B/L) after a successful pre-shipment inspection.

What are the logistics considerations for shipping liquid or chemical daily care items?

Liquid products are often classified as 'sensitive goods' by carriers. You must provide a Certification for Safe Transport of Chemical Goods. When shipping to countries with strict environmental laws, ensure your outer cartons are 5-layer corrugated fiberboard to withstand high humidity and stacking pressure in maritime environments.

How can I ensure transaction security when sourcing from new suppliers?

Always verify the supplier's Business License and Export License on Made-in-China.com. Look for 'Audited Suppliers' who have undergone on-site inspections by third-party agencies. Conduct a video factory tour to confirm their production capacity and hygiene standards before transferring any large sums of money.
